Pandemic and Eastern Mediterranean Dominate Mitsotakis-Zaharieva Meeting

ATHENS – Prime Minister Kyriakos Mitsotakis had a meeting with the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s of Bulgaria Ekaterina Zaharieva.

According to government sources, the pandemic in Greece and Bulgaria, transits across borders and developments in the Eastern Mediterranean were discussed during the meeting. The prime minister noted that Zaharieva's visit reaffirms the very strong ties between the two countries.

Responding to a comment by Zaharieva that Bulgaria and Greece are an example for all European countries on how to overcome a difficult past and have cooperation, Mitsotakis pointed out that it was very important to draw the right lessons from history and to perceive it as a bridge to the future, the same sources added.
